Output 68f81f3639f8aebe67aa0f5a1fb17c63b6959e947a933d7f0ed6738db777a9cc:1

value
6962712693543
script pubkey
OP_0 OP_PUSHBYTES_20 ec16bfd997d6df03c2b10e5a299a8d96317c0da1
address
tb1qasttlkvh6m0s8s43pedznx5djcchcrdplenn6s
transaction
68f81f3639f8aebe67aa0f5a1fb17c63b6959e947a933d7f0ed6738db777a9cc
confirmations
165791
spent
true